[QUOTE="AmandaGearSolid, post: 17092, member: 5556"] I've done a couple of actual photoshoots in my day (meaning ones that were planned and not ones that just sort of happened because you had your camera on you and a friend that wants to be a model). The ones from high school were probably the worst. I liked them...but I'd get home, upload the 50+ photos from the day and realize that I only had 8 worthy shots. Years and some experience later, even if I take 80 pictures during a shoot, I'm usually only satisfied with about 13-16 of them. I was wondering if this is a somewhat normal ratio for photographers? I will say that some of that is my "one more time" method of shooting. Even when I get a shot that I think is absolutely perfect in every way, I usually snap it one or two more times just for good measure so a lot of my unused shots are those. Juuust wondering how it is for other photographers. :) [/QUOTE]
